TXMD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2017 in Review

144 of the 4,409 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in TherapeuticsMD (TXMD) for Q4 2017, worth a combined $982M — up 13% from $867M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 31 funds opened new TXMD positions and 20 closed out — a net gain of 11 holders — while 49 added to existing stakes and 34 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$18.4M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$34.1M.
